Helium Leak Testing Service Specification

  • Equipment Type
  • Portable Helium Leak Detector
  • Material
  • Metal housing with electronic components
  • Processing Type
  • Automated Electronic Testing
  • Condition
  • New
  • Technology
  • Helium Mass Spectrometer Leak Detection
  • Dimension (L*W*H)
  • 465 mm x 305 mm x 270 mm
  • Power Mode
  • Electric
  • Voltage
  • 100-240 V AC, 50/60 Hz
  • Power Consumption
  • Max 500 W
  • Pressure Output
  • Detects leaks down to 5x10^-12 mbar.l/s
  • Application
  • Helium leak testing for vacuum and pressurized systems
  • Coating Type
  • Powder coated finish
  • Accessories
  • Power cable, user manual, standard vacuum fittings
  • Control Interface
  • Ethernet, USB, RS232/RS485
  • Pump Type
  • Integrated dry backing pump
  • Weight
  • Approx. 28 kg
  • Data Logging
  • Integrated data storage and export
  • Mobility
  • Portable with carrying handle
  • Brand/Model
  • Adixen ASM 340 by Pfeiffer Vacuum
  • Display Type
  • Touch screen graphical interface
  • Operating Temperature
  • 10C to 40C
  • Noise Level
  • < 55 dB(A)
  • Alarm System
  • Visual and acoustic leak alarm
  • Detection Range
  • Up to 10^-12 mbar.l/s (helium sensitivity)

FAQ's of Helium Leak Testing Service:


Q: How does the Helium Leak Testing Service benefit my facility?

A: This service offers rapid, ultra-sensitive detection of even minute leaks, ensuring higher safety standards and system efficiency for your vacuum or pressurized systems.

Q: What surfaces and environments are suitable for helium leak testing?

A: Our helium leak testing is effective on a variety of surfaces such as pipes, vacuum chambers, and vessels, across numerous plant settings including manufacturing and research facilities.

Q: When is the optimal time to use helium leak detection?

A: Conduct helium leak testing during commissioning, routine maintenance, or after repairs to verify system integrity and prevent operational losses.

Q: What is the process for conducting the helium leak test?

A: The process involves integrating the detector into your system, introducing helium, and using automated mass spectrometric analysis for pinpoint detection and data logging.
